Before buying grit sandpaper, there are a few factors to consider that can affect the quality of your finishing job.
First, consider the grit size. The higher the grit number, the finer the sandpaper will be. If you’re looking for a smooth and polished finish, go for a higher grit size like 220. However, if you’re trying to remove rough spots or imperfections in the drywall, consider a lower grit size like 80 or 100. Next, think about the type of abrasives used in the sandpaper. Some types like aluminum oxide are more durable and long-lasting, while others like silicon carbide are better suited for wet sanding.

How many grits of sandpaper do I need to sand drywall?
The grit of sandpaper you need to sand drywall depends on the condition of the surface. If the surface is rough and has bumps, you will need a lower grit sandpaper, such as 80 or 100. On the other hand, if the surface is relatively smooth, you can use a higher grit sandpaper, such as 120 or 150.
The general rule of thumb is to start with a lower grit sandpaper and gradually work your way up to a higher grit sandpaper. This helps to ensure that you remove any imperfections and create a smooth surface.
It's also important to note that sanding drywall produces a lot of dust, so it's essential to wear protective gear like a mask and goggles. Moreover, it's a good practice to vacuum the area frequently and use a damp cloth to wipe down the walls after sanding.
In summary, the grit of sandpaper you need to sand drywall depends on the condition of the surface, and it's best to start with a lower grit and work your way up to a higher grit. Remember to take safety precautions and clean up the area after sanding.
Is it necessary to use a specific type of grit sandpaper for sanding drywall?
Yes, it is necessary to use a specific type of grit sandpaper for sanding drywall. Drywall is a delicate surface, and using the wrong type of sandpaper can cause damage or leave visible marks. The most common grits used for sanding drywall are 120, 150, and 220. 120-grit sandpaper is coarse and is used for initial sanding to remove rough spots, bumps, and excess joint compound. 150-grit sandpaper is used for intermediate sanding to smooth out the surface and remove any remaining imperfections. Finally, 220-grit sandpaper is used for finishing sanding to create a smooth, even surface that is ready for painting or wallpapering. It is important to use a light touch when sanding drywall to avoid damaging the surface or creating visible scratches. When sanding drywall, it is also important to wear a dust mask and eye protection to avoid inhaling dust or getting particles in your eyes.

What is the difference between fine and coarse grit sandpaper for drywall sanding?
Fine and coarse grit sandpaper are two distinct types of sandpaper that are commonly used for drywall sanding. The primary difference between the two is the level of abrasiveness. Fine grit sandpaper has a higher number of abrasive particles per square inch than coarse grit sandpaper, making it less abrasive and smoother to the touch. Coarse grit sandpaper, on the other hand, has larger abrasive particles and is more abrasive, making it ideal for heavy-duty sanding tasks.
When it comes to drywall sanding, fine grit sandpaper is typically used for finishing and smoothing surfaces, while coarse grit sandpaper is used for initial sanding and removing imperfections. Fine grit sandpaper is ideal for sanding drywall seams and corners to create a smooth, seamless finish. Coarse grit sandpaper is ideal for removing large bumps and imperfections in the drywall surface before finishing.
